Method and system for improving performance of a positioning system during a continuous positioning process
Abstract:
A method and system for improving performance of a positioning system during a continuous positioning process. The method is applied in a mobile communication positioning system, and mainly comprises the following steps: during the continuous positioning process, a mobile positioning center sends a mobile station state inquiring request to a home location register, the home location register receives the request and returns a mobile station current state response, the mobile positioning center performs positioning process or terminates positioning process to the mobile station based on the current state of the station. The present method can avoid circumstances where the continuous positioning has terminated while the positioning center and the positioning entity fails to release resources in time. Also, it can continuously track a subscriber in special industrial application, which avoids the circumstance of inability to continue previous continuous positioning after restart of a subscriber terminal.
